Introduction to Computer-Controlled Vibrating Tables

The realm of construction and material testing is revolutionized by the advent of computer-controlled vibrating tables. These sophisticated devices are integral to the process of compacting concrete surfaces, ensuring uniformity and structural integrity. By employing precise vibrations, these tables work to eliminate air gaps and potential defects within concrete mixtures, a crucial step in the creation of durable and reliable materials for various industries.

Types and Applications

Different types of vibrating tables cater to specific needs within the construction and laboratory environments. Internal vibrators, or needle vibrators, are designed for direct contact with concrete to ensure thorough compaction. External vibrators, on the other hand, are used when internal methods are not feasible. Surface vibrators are ideal for thinner concrete applications. Each type plays a pivotal role in applications ranging from transportation infrastructure to the precise requirements of laboratory research.

Features and Functionality

The functionality of a computer-controlled vibrating table is a testament to its design excellence. With an electric motor at its core, the device generates consistent vibrations across the table's surface. This process is critical for achieving a compact and homogenous concrete mixture, free from defects that could compromise the material's strength. The computerized control allows for precise adjustments, catering to various mixture densities and compositions.

Materials and Construction

Constructed from robust metals and supported by steel springs, vibrating compaction tables are built to withstand the demanding conditions of industrial environments. The durability of these tables ensures they can repeatedly deliver the necessary force to compact hard and stiff mixtures, a testament to their reliability in critical applications.

Advantages of Using Vibrating Tables

Utilizing a concrete vibrating table brings numerous advantages to construction and testing processes. The primary benefit is the assurance of a defect-free concrete surface, crucial for the longevity and safety of any structure. Additionally, the smooth and polished finish achieved by these tables not only enhances the aesthetic appeal but also contributes to the structural performance, especially in scenarios where resistance to natural forces is paramount.
